Meanwhile, back in the room, everything was silent.
Alchester was familiar with this sort of situation and the accompanying silence.
Alchester had been the knight in charge of escorting the Emperor when the latter was still just the Crown Prince, and from there, they had grown out of the master-servant relationship into regarding each other as friends. So Alchester was well acquainted with this room and could understand why the Emperor had summoned Eugene Lionheart here.
However, that didn’t mean he could just accept it. Just because the Emperor was his friend and the lord he had sworn to serve didn’t mean Alchester could accept his decisions unconditionally.
Alchester knew the purpose of this room. It was here that generation after generation of Kiehl’s Emperors had been able to separate their friends from their foes, gain a complete understanding of their allies, and deliver a unilateral judgment onto their enemies.
“I really don’t like this,” Alchester muttered to himself in a low voice.
This wasn’t something that a royal knight, who was meant to be absolutely loyal to the Emperor, should say, but Alchester just couldn’t feel comfortable with this situation.
“What exactly about this is causing you such a disturbance?” one of the De’Arc brothers asked, neither having put away their swords.
Their swords, which they had drawn together in unison, were crossed over each other and had stopped just short of slicing Alchester’s throat.
Their sharp blades touched his bare skin, but Alchester didn’t pay their swords any attention. He was still glaring down at the hand he had placed on the Emperor’s shoulder.
“Please withdraw your hand, Lord Alchester,” Karian requested.
“No matter how close you may be to His Majesty, your current behavior is extremely disrespectful to your liege,” Derry scolded.
